Application Developer - Microsoft Analytics
- CTG (Jersey City, NJ)
-
CTG is seeking to fill an Application Developer - Microsoft Analytics position for our client in Jersey City, NJ.
**Duration:** 12 months
Duties:
+ Design, develop, and maintain business intelligence, data warehousing, and reporting applications using Microsoft BI tools and products, including Power BI, Power BI Report Builder (Paginated), Power BI Embedded Services, and SSRS.
+ Write complex queries using Power Query, DAX, R, and T-SQL to extract, transform, and load data.
+ Develop and deploy interactive dashboards, reports, and visualizations with a focus on usability, performance, and scalability.
+ Implement security features and ensure compliance with organizational data governance policies.
+ Optimize Microsoft Power BI dashboards for performance, flexibility, testability, and standardization.
+ Collaborate with business stakeholders and technical teams to understand requ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
+ Troubleshoot and resolve BI-related issues, providing support for existing reports and dashboards.
Skills:
+ Expertise in Microsoft BI stack: Power BI, Power BI Report Builder (Paginated), Power BI Embedded, SSRS.
+ Strong SQL Server programming skills and experience with T-SQL.
+ Proficiency in writing complex queries using Power Query, DAX, and R.
+ Experience with data modeling, ETL processes, and data visualization best practices.
+ Knowledge of implementing security measures in BI solutions.
+ Strong analytical, problem-solving, and attention-to-detail skills.
+ Ability to optimize dashboards for performance, usability, and maintainability.
Experience:
+ Proven experience as a BI Developer or Application Developer focused on Microsoft Analytics solutions.
+ Hands-on experience in designing and building Power BI dashboards and reports.
+ Experience with complex query writing, data modeling, and ETL processes.
+ Previous exposure to implementing security features in Microsoft BI solutions.
Education:
+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Data Analytics, or a related field, or equivalent experience.
